**Ticket PRN-882: Sweepling deleted an active branch**

Severity: high. Sweepling, our stale-branch cleanup bot, removed `feature/ledger-split` despite commits within the 14-day window. Suspect the last-activity check reads the mirror, not origin. Mitigation: pause Sweepling via the kill switch in the Harrow console; restore the branch from the nightly mirror snapshot. On-call: do not re-enable until the timestamp fix ships. The offending bot run is traceable via the identifier below.

trace token, kajeg-tadup: htk31_ea4436123ab4c9e337062126feef2c5

### Getting Started with TimeGrid

Welcome! TimeGrid is Brindlewood Academy Software's timetable solver, and the constraint engine is the part you'll review most often. Heads up: the solver core in `gridcore/` is intentionally dense — we trade readability for speed there, so expect heavy comments instead of clean abstractions. Run the golden-schedule suite before approving anything that touches scoring weights. If a diff changes solver output unexpectedly and the fixtures don't explain why, ask the scheduling crew at the address below.

escalation mailbox, kaweg-kahif: druwyn.sordor@nelvroworks.corp

Handover Note — Gross-Margin Review

Torsten, picking up where I left off: the margin review for the Ashgrove product lines is about two-thirds done. Short version — freight and packaging are the culprits, not pricing. Kessler's team has the workings; the board pack draft is in the shared folder. Flag the Delvine line separately, it's the outlier. The confidential strategic note for the board sits just below.

management briefing: Only 33 of the 205 pilot accounts renewed Kasath, so a churn review is set for October 17. Weniusek Logistics is in early talks to buy Holethax Freight for about $345.6 million.

**Temporary Site — Renovation Period**

While the Heathrow Lane office is being renovated, all Tindergate staff will work from the temporary site at Ombry Wharf, Building C. Desks are unassigned, so use the booking board by the lifts each morning. Deliveries still go to the main site; the post team will forward them twice weekly. The temporary site has its own entry system, separate from your usual badge. To open the main door, enter the code below.

door code, tajof-kageg: bdg-QVDCE-3